Cayden Reed’s appeal for eligibly following his transfer to Montgomery County was denied today by the Kentucky High School Athletic Association. His first game back will be on January 25th vs. Mason County at Fleming County. Reed’s last varsity game was on January 23rd, 2024 for the Royals against East Jessamine. Therefore, he is eligible on January 24th, 2025, one full year after his last game. He was able to play summer basketball and practice with Montgomery County.

Reed started playing at the varsity level as a 7th-grader at Bracken County where he played four seasons. He played at Mason County last season as a junior. His freshman year, Reed helped Bracken County to the 2022 All “A” Classic state quarterfinals and to the 10th Region finals. His sophomore year at Bracken County, he averaged 16.6 points and 7.2 rebounds per game. For his career, he has over 1,700 points, 550 rebounds, 450 assists, and 300 steals.
